Xiulin Sunshine Hours by Month
To truly understand a climate, we must look at its sunshine. This page shows the total number of hours of direct sunlight per month and the average hours per day in Xiulin, Hualien County, Taiwan. Long-term data from 1990 to 2020 was used to calculate these averages.
Monthly hours of sunshine
Sunshine in Xiulin varies greatly throughout the year. The sunniest month, July, reaches an impressive 255 hours, while February, the darkest month, offers only 66 hours. The total annual amount of sun is 1562 hours.
Daily hours of sunshine
For those who appreciate different seasons, Xiulin serves as an ideal destination. Expect longer, more sun-filled days in July with an average of 8.5 hours of sunshine daily, and embrace the darker days in February, offering only 2.2 hours of daily sunlight.

Related Climate Data for Xiulin
September, Xiulin’s wettest month, receives 343 mm (14 in) of rainfall and has a maximum daytime temperature of 24°C (75°F). During the driest month November you can expect a temperature of 19°C (66°F).
